MDL
Hello.
Username*
Password*
Lost password?
Email*
2132400500
£56.00
AUTOSTAR
ENGINE MOUNTING LH E CLASS W213
mahPHE000112
Land Rover Genuine
Oil Pump # LR123716
amcLDF500180
RRLR016655